Other then a few CCL itineraries why are no cruise lines sailing routinely from Norfolk ?

 

It's funny, the first few years they did cruises out of Norfolk with no cruise terminal. Just dropped them off on the dock next to the museum. We had CCL, HAL, RCI all embarking here.

 

Then Norfolk invested in an actual cruise terminal. Now only CCL embarks here. A few other lines make an occasional port visit.

Other then a few CCL itineraries why are no cruise lines sailing routinely from Norfolk ?

 

Exactly the reason why is now known. The cruise port terminal is behind a flood gate and if it should close, you've stranded a ship. That's what happened to Carnival Glory and now a cruise has been cancelled. That costs a cruise line MONEY! I don't think cruise lines would take a chance on originating a ship from a location that could be constricted by such means. A port of call is a different story but due to foreign flagging requirements that's not an easy port to get to a foreign port next from. :cool:
